| SHAFER BUTTE LOOKOUT | |
|---|---|
First used in 1927 with a 2-story log cabin, the present lookout is quite unusual, being a "cab over cab". In 1958, a 10' concrete base with R-6 flat cab was constructed. Later, another R-6 flat cab was built on top of the other cab, when the first cab apparently was needed to house additional radio equipment. What stands today is a unique lookout available for emergencies, and is listed on the National Historic Lookout Register. |

| Southern Idaho Timber Protective Assocation/Boise National Forest | |
| 12 miles NNE of Boise | |
| Boise County, Idaho | |
| Elevation 7582' | |
